Reset the breaker or fuse if needed. The three main types of fuses found in plugs are 3 amp, 5 amp and 13 amp. A guide that i always remember is if the component or appliance operates at 750 watts or higher (e.g. A kettle), it needs a 13 amp fuse. I did a quick bit of research and (apparently), the general advice in the uk seems to be that 5 and 10 amp fuses are being phased out. Check if it’s a fused or tripped breaker. All uk moulded plugs (bs1363) must have the fuse rating marked on them. If your kettle keeps blowing a fuse, use a different electrical outlet, do not overload the kitchen circuit, allow the base to dry overnight, or replace the kettle.
